Effective APP Description
2/20/2003 Pol 980 International Academic Agreements. Revised policy reflects change of Institute's name, updated procedures for submitting proposed Agreements, and is reissued under signature of the Vice Provost - UCLA International Institute. This policy supersedes UCLA Procedure 980, dated January 1, 1999.
1/15/2008 Pol 980 International Academic Agreements. This revised, expanded policy describes different types of international agreements, including memorandums of understanding, responsibilities of faculty members and selected campus officials, and new procedures for proposing an International Exchange Agreement.
5/20/2019 Pol 980 International Academic Agreements. This policy has been updated to align with campus practices involving international agreements. The major revisions include 1) provides definition of new template agreements, 2) identifies the role of agreement coordinator and 3) provides a flow chart for the approval process of international agreements.
8/02/2023 Pol 980 International Academic Agreements. Technical changes were made to update department name from Corporate Financial Services to Business & Finance Solutions.
3/08/2024 Pol 980 International Academic Agreements. Policy 980 was updated with technical changes to align with UC President’s Memo on Enhanced Review and Approval involving emerging technologies and countries of concern. The changes include: 1) adding language to the Policy Statement, that all international agreements must comply with UC President’s Memo on Enhanced Review and Approval and 2) adding to Attachment A: UCLA Approval Process for International Agreements Flowchart, the requirement for the International Office to review and approve all MOUs with a foreign organization and adding Research Policy & Compliance Office and Export Controls Office as constituent groups to review Student Exchange Agreements
